Tacos Chukis has garnered a reputation for its authentic street-style tacos that resonate well with both locals and visitors. The emphasis on fresh ingredients and traditional flavors has made it a favored spot in Seattle. While many reviews laud its quality and value, service may fluctuate at times. Overall, it stands out as a reliable choice for taco lovers seeking an affordable, flavorful meal.
